How Far From Lillian to ...

We spend a lot of time looking through Gazetteers & Almanacs that were published in the late 1800's and early 1900's. Many of the Gazetteers include the distance from a community such as Lillian to various places of note, such as the White House.

With a nod to our favorite Gazetteers, the straight-line distance beginning in Lillian and extending to:

  • Forest, which is the Seat of Scott County, lies 10 miles [16.1 km]<1> to the south southeast. If you could walk a straight line from Lillian to Forest, with an average speed<5> of 2.2 miles [3.5 km] per hour, it would take four to five hours to make the trip. A horse and buggy averaging 3.2 miles [5.1 km] per hour would take a little over three hours.
  • Jackson, which is the State Capital of Mississippi, lies 39 miles [62.8 km] to the west southwest (WSW). Driving, with an average speed of 63 miles [101.4 km] per hour, would take less than an hour, a buggy would take just about two full days and walking would take over two days.
  • The White House (Washington, DC) is 827 miles [1,330.9 km] to the northeast (NE). Driving would take just about two full days, a buggy would take 33 days and walking would take 47 days.

<6>The shortest line can be visualized by stretching a string on a Globe from Point A to Point B - this is known as a Great Circle Route. Where you might expect the shortest route from Lillian to the Middle East to be East and South, the Great Circle Route actually lies to the North and East.
